I donāt think thatās accurate. Original Launch D3 launched in 2012 and the first ābattle passesā iirc didnāt really hit mainstream until an entire year later. The main source of monetization was the Auction House which allowed for real world monetary transactions (hence the moniker āRMAHā which is short for Real Money Auction House) and it was almost entirely focused on items (it might have also sold gold, I canāt remember).
Whereas ālive serviceā games (which are more commonly called āGames as a Serviceā) usually operate on FOMO in the form of MTX skins or battle passes or accelerated release of otherwise time-gated content, the RMAH simply worked as a parallel economy between players, where big daddy Blizz took a major slice per transaction. They didnāt need to continually pump out ānewā or ādifferentā content because they got the players to do it for them.
All that shut down right quick when several world governments started going āhey now, youāre making money across multiple entire countries with virtually ZERO oversight, regulation, taxes, etc.ā
